  • How much is a home security system?

    The total price of most home security systems includes a one-time charge for equipment and installation plus a monthly monitoring fee. The installation/equipment charge is typically around $200 but depends on the equipment you select. For monitoring, expect to pay an average of $15 to $35 per month.

  • Who invented the home security system?

    Marie Van Brittan Brown invented an early version of the modern home security system in 1966 with the help of her husband, Albert. Simple yet highly advanced for its time, Brown's system made use of peepholes, a closed-circuit camera system, a two-way microphone, and an emergency alarm.

  • Are wireless home security systems reliable?

    Wireless security systems are only reliable if they have a wired backup option. Because of the relative inconsistency in the connection of a wireless network, a lapse in latency or even a momentary connection drop can cause problems if there isn't a wired system to fall back on.

  • Do you need a permit for a home security system?

    Many municipalities and local governments require a permit to activate a home security system. The primary reason is that many alarm systems can automatically notify police and fire response, and governments have instituted regulations to prevent false alarms. Check with your county to be sure.

  • Is a home security system tax deductible?

    Not typically. A home security system is on the IRS's list of nondeductible personal expenses. If you work from home, though, you may be able to deduct part of the cost of your home security system as a business expense.

  • Do you need a landline for a home security system?

    In the past, home security solutions may have been tied to a home phone system, the vast majority today are not. They now operate on a wired or wireless connection to the internet and can be monitored from a wide range of connected devices.

  • Does having a security system lower home insurance?

    Most insurance providers do provide discounts to customers with a working home security system installed. Customers can expect to pay around 15% to 20% lower premiums when their home security system meets predetermined standards set by their insurer.

Did ADT buy out Brinks? ›

In January 2010, Tyco acquired Broadview Security (formerly Brink's Home Security), then ADT's largest competitor, for $2 billion. When the acquisition closed later that year, the Broadview name was discontinued, and Broadview's operations were integrated into ADT.
